Transaction 84fdca654345a51d6c28089e825f359627434a848bde71335245641071f08f9d
1 Input
1 Output
-
84fdca654345a51d6c28089e825f359627434a848bde71335245641071f08f9d:0
- value
- 835325
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c769aef8e6fb6d794144109fd8a8db247f3f720
- address
- bc1qe3mf4muwd7md09q5gyylmz5dkfrl8aeq00nk6m